How does AI work in image creation?
The process begins with data entry, usually in the form of descriptive text or example images entered by the user. AI analyzes input data with algorithms that help identify relevant patterns, characteristics, and relationships.
Based on the information processed by the AI, it begins to generate the image using techniques such as interpolation and extrapolation to fill in the details and complete the visual composition.
The AI combines elements of the example images with its own aesthetic criteria, along with composition to create a unique and original image.
After generating the initial image, AI can put it through a refinement process to improve its quality and consistency. This involves adjustments to lighting, color, composition and other visual aspects to produce a satisfactory result.

Future impact of AI on image generation
Although the automation and efficiency promised by AI can lead to greater productivity and cost reductions in graphic design and drafting, there is also a need to consider how this could impact professionals.
The personalization capacity that AI offers to create images is another aspect to take into account, as it allows the creation of visual content highly adapted to the individual needs of users.
However, this raises questions about the originality and authenticity of machine-generated art, as well as the privacy and security of the data used to personalize these images.
While AI can be a valuable tool for stimulating creativity and exploring new ideas in the field of digital art, there is also a risk that it will lead to a homogenization of artistic style and expression.
Over-reliance on predefined algorithms and AI models could limit diversity and innovation in image production, resulting in a standardized visual landscape lacking originality.
